Everyone is welcome to come along to the Long Walk to celebrate the start of the Platinum Jubilee weekend, as the Windsor Beacon is lit, one of The Queen's Platinum Jubilee beacons being lit across the Country and the Commonwealth.
The Beacon will be by Cambridge Gate, at the town end of the Long Walk. It is best to arrive in good time before the Beacon is lit at 9.45pm by the Mayor of the Royal Borough, Cllr Christine Bateson, and Admiral Sir James Perowne, Constable and Governor of Windsor Castle. A firework display over the Castle will follow the Beacon lighting.
Please note: This is NOT a ticketed event and is free of charge
Accessibility :The Long Walk is a hard, smooth tarmac surface with a slight incline at the Cambridge gate end. The grass surface which, whilst being flat and mown, may become difficult for wheelchair access in wet conditions. This event is entirely outdoors and access to the Long Walk is on foot.
